The Core Players: What Makes it Tick?

At the heart of a lot of property and light business heating and cooling setups, you'll discover several crucial gamers. Do you actually know what each one does? Let's break down the important cast:

  • Furnace: The heating powerhouse, typically sustained by natural gas, gas, or electrical energy. It warms the air that then circulates throughout your area.
  • Air conditioning system: The cooling champ, removing heat and humidity from indoor air through a refrigerant cycle.
  • Ductwork: The circulatory system of your heating and cooling, a network of channels that disperses conditioned air to different rooms and returns stale air for reconditioning. Without effectively sized and sealed ducts, even the most efficient system can fail.
  • Thermostat: The brain of the operation, enabling you to set and maintain preferred temperature levels. Modern thermostats can unbelievable feats, from Wi-Fi connectivity to discovering your choices.

The Elusive Even Temperature

The most common disappointment property owners voice centers on uneven temperatures. You adjust the thermostat, wishing for a blanket of comfort, just to find one room sweltering while another shivers. Why does this happen? Typically, it's a symptom of poorly sized or poorly well balanced ductwork. Imagine a garden tube attempting to water a whole lawn; some areas get drenched, others stay parched. Similarly, if your ductwork isn't created to provide the right volume of conditioned air to each space, cold and hot spots end up being an inevitable reality. A common error is presuming that merely including more vents will fix the problem. In truth, it can intensify it by interfering with the delicate balance of atmospheric pressure within the system. A HVAC service technician worth their salt will carry out a Manual J load calculation, a detailed analysis that figures out the accurate heating and cooling needs of each room, considering factors like window size, insulation, and even the variety of occupants. Without this foundational step, you're essentially flying blind.

Techniques of the Trade for Optimum Efficiency

  • Zoning Systems: For ultimate control and performance, think about a zoning system. This permits you to divide your home into distinct temperature zones, each with its own thermostat. No more heating or cooling unoccupied spaces! It resembles having multiple mini-HVAC systems customized to your lifestyle.
  • Duct Sealing: Leaky ducts are well-known energy burglars. A significant percentage of conditioned air can get away through unsealed joints and holes before it even reaches your home. Professional duct sealing with mastic or specialized tape (not simply common duct tape, which stops working rapidly) can significantly improve performance and remove phantom drafts.
  • Insulation's Function: Your home's insulation functions as the bouncer for heat, preventing it from crashing the celebration in summer and leaving in winter season. Is your attic effectively insulated? Are your walls simple sieves for thermal energy? A simple examination can expose considerable opportunities for enhancement.
  • Fan Settings Matter: Many homeowners merely set their fan to "vehicle." While typically great, consider running your fan continuously on a low setting, particularly in shoulder seasons. This assists flow air, decreasing temperature stratification and making your home feel more consistently comfortable, even if the primary heating or cooling isn't actively running.

Beyond the Basic Filter: Advanced Air Filtration

While standard furnace filters catch larger particles, they typically fall short when it concerns the really minute pollutants. This is where the critical homeowner considers upgrading their a/c system's air purification. Have you thought about a MERV 13 or greater filter? These pleated powerhouses can trap a substantially greater percentage of air-borne particles, consisting of germs and even some infections. The journey to pristine air doesn't end there. For a genuinely extensive approach, UV germicidal lights integrated into your ductwork provide an extra layer of defense, reducing the effects of air-borne pathogens as they pass through. It resembles having a tiny bouncer for your air, ensuring only the cleanest molecules make it into your home. And for those with consistent smell issues or chemical sensitivities, a whole-house triggered carbon filter can be a game-changer, absorbing gaseous contaminants that even the finest particulate filters miss out on. Consider the air flow. A common oversight throughout installation, and one that triggers untold headaches, revolves around appropriate ductwork sizing and sealing. It resembles trying to drink a milkshake through a small, punctured straw-- you're putting in a lot of effort for really little reward. Undersized ducts limit air flow, forcing the blower motor to work harder, taking in more energy, and reducing its life-span. Leaky ducts, on the other hand, resemble throwing money out the window, literally, as conditioned air escapes into unconditioned spaces. Did you know that as much as 30% of a home's heating and cooling energy can be lost due to dripping ducts? It's a shocking figure, frequently overlooked, and quickly fixed with appropriate sealing techniques utilizing mastic or specific metal tape, not just the flimsy cloth-backed duct tape everyone wrongly calls "duct tape."

The Rites of Regular Upkeep

You've got a completely installed system. Now what? The journey does not end there; it simply begins a brand-new chapter: maintenance. Think about your a/c system as a high-performance lorry. Would you ever skip oil modifications or tire rotations? Of course not, because you understand the long-term consequences. Neglecting your A/c system's yearly tune-ups is a gamble you're unlikely to win. These aren't just arbitrary visits; they are essential preventative measures. A professional checks refrigerant levels (the lifeline of your system), cleans up coils (those unsung heroes of heat exchange), examines electrical connections (preventing prospective fire hazards), and oils moving parts. It's during these check outs that little issues, easily corrected, are captured before they blossom into costly breakdowns. A dirty evaporator coil, for example, can reduce performance by 5-10%, requiring your system to work more difficult to achieve the preferred temperature. It's like trying to breathe through a clogged nose; everything ends up being harder.

Here are a couple of specialist insights to keep your system humming:

  • Filter Finesse: Change your air filter every 1-3 months, especially if you have family pets or allergies. A clogged up filter is a major airflow obstacle, lowering performance and putting stress on your system.
  • Clear the Condensate Drain: Occasionally put a cup of distilled vinegar down your condensate drain line. This avoids algae and mold growth that can clog the line, causing water damage and system shutdown.
  • Outside Unit TLC: Keep the area around your outside condenser system clear of particles, leaves, and thick plant life. A foot or 2 of clearance on all sides makes sure appropriate air flow, which is critical for effective heat dissipation.
  • Thermostat Wisdom: Think about upgrading to a programmable or smart thermostat. These gadgets can discover your practices and enhance temperature settings, saving energy and extending the life of your system by lowering unnecessary cycling.
